But two years after their bitter (and very public) split, the bisexual Instagram model has found happiness again - this time, with a man. Tiffany shared a photo to social media on Thursday of herself soaking in a bathtub with a mystery man while on holiday in Denmark, WA. In a lengthy caption, Tiffany referenced how she been dropped from the Bachelor in Paradise season two lineup at the last minute in November 2018. But despite this disappointing news, she had found love outside of reality TV. 'Created my own Paradise,' she wrote. 'Everything happens for a reason! I have finally found the type of man I’d never have met on a TV show. 'We had a truly wonderful escape together at Parry Beach [on the south coast of WA] making memories like this; soft skin, hot bath, nature’s art, sipping our favourite red.' Several other Bachelor stars congratulated Tiffany in the comments section, with Rachael Gouvignon writing: 'He's made the gram! Sounds like this ones a keeper.' Nikki Gogan added: 'This makes my heart happy'. Tiffany, a former flight attendant, rose to fame as a contestant on Richie Strahan's season of The Bachelor Australia in 2016. She didn't make it far in the competition, but stayed in the spotlight after it emerged she was dating another woman from the show: Megan Marx. It marked the first time that two women from the reality TV franchise had entered a same-sex relationship after meeting on set. They eventually split in mid 2017 amid rumours their romance was simply a publicity stunt. (Megan and Tiffany both deny this is the case.) Megan later went on to appear as a contestant on Bachelor in Paradise, while Tiffany starred in the U.S. series The Bachelor Winter Games.
